JOB DUTIES (summary only):  Uses help desk software to efficiently provide
first-level customer support for the delivery of Network Services by the
Ohio Public Library Information Network (OPLIN); Receives, reviews, analyzes
simple computer hardware and software problems then recommends steps for
resolution; Prioritizes and documents problems, issues and projects; Refers
complex issues to higher level administrators; Communicates to OPLIN
Services staff and Public Libraries who have contracted with OPLIN for
connectivity and access network services; Responsible for placing and
tracking service orders; prepares, reconciles and mails accurate billing to
OPLIN's customers; Monitors OPLIN's telecommunication and reports
discrepancies to supervisor; Prepares and mails correspondence (e.g. Federal
e-rate paperwork, procedural guidelines, etc.); monitors contract compliance
of several telecommunications companies; Responds to inquiries and
complaints from customers.  Implements procedures for providing support
services to libraries; Assists higher level administrators in organizing
training sessions, exhibits, etc.  Maintains office records, prepares
reports, orders supplies, etc.  Operates office equipment.  Responsible for
contacting vendors for maintenance of office equipment; works on special
projects as assigned by the Director.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:  High school diploma or equivalent; Ability to read,
write and speak common English language; 1 course or 3 months experience in
using Microsoft related software; 3 courses or 6 months experience in office
practices and procedures; Formal education in Arithmetic that includes
fractions and percentages.
